Аннотация
The product of the reaction of tetrasodium nitrilotris(methylenephosphonate) Na4H(NH(CH2PO3)3) with Ca(OH)2 having the formula [CaNa6{NH(CH2PO3)3}2(H2O)10][Na(H2O)6]2 · 4H2O (sp. gr. P21/c, Z = 2, a = 12.0579(4) Å, b = 10.4569(3) Å, c = 19.9346(4) Å, β = 95.355(2)°) was synthesized and characterized. The complex anion consists of a ring composed of six hydrate-bridged Na atoms. The cavity of the anion incorporates a Ca atom coordinated by two phosphonate ligands in a distorted octahedral geometry. Each of the two complex cations contains a sodium ion octahedrally coordinated by six water molecules. The crystal packing consists of infinite ribbons of the complex anions, which are linked by hydrate bridges to form layers alternating with layers of the complex cations and interlayers composed of disordered water molecules of solvation.
